# Artifact Signing: Retrying Failed Exports

If a Corvane export fails signature verification, don't resubmit blindly. Purge the staging artifact, rebuild from the tagged commit, and re-sign. Partial retries produce mismatched digests. Maximum three attempts; after that, open an incident. Verify the rebuilt artifact locally before pushing. The current signing key for export bundles is below.

deploy key for fafof-yaguf: bky4_zHj6

## Build Provenance: SpoolHerd Printer Service

SpoolHerd images are built exclusively by the Tarwick pipeline — no laptop builds, ever. Each image embeds the commit hash, pipeline run, and a signed attestation from the Ostler verifier. Before promoting to the Calverly production ring, confirm the attestation matches the manifest in the release folder. For this week's sync, the artifact under review carries the following identifier.

trace token, yageg-fahaf: htk3_4d6

## Runbook: Account Recovery — Pylonpay Test Harness

If the Pylonpay integration tests start flaking again (usually the settlement ones), you'll probably need the shared test account, and odds are it's locked itself out. Don't file a ticket — just run the recovery flow from the staging console and re-seed the fixtures. Quick heads up for contractors: the account recovery step will ask for the phrase noted below.

strongbox words: kelion-ralvan-casix-aldeth-gorius-kelath-isteth-tamwyn-novok-queniel-druok-quenok-wenael

## Break-Glass Access: Snapshot Testing Pipeline

If the Glimmerkit snapshot runner locks out the UI components repo after three failed baseline syncs, the weekly eng sync owner can invoke break-glass access to regenerate the golden images. This bypasses the normal review gate on the Pellwright CI cluster, so use it only when snapshot drift blocks every open PR. Document the incident in the sync notes afterward. To unlock the override console, you will need the recovery passphrase below.

strongbox words: oliael-gilax-lamael